Main duties of the job
You will be joining a team of dedicated professionals who you will learn from on the job, we provide training to ensure you have the skills for the role and offer development opportunities to realise your career potential. You will be enrolled onto a healthcare support worker induction programme held each month, ensuring you feel supported as you take the first steps into your new career.
Our ward operate a 24-hour shift rotation across a 7-day service. Day shifts typically start at 07:00-19:30 depending on the ward, and night shifts are vice versa.
